Skip to content

feature: Helper lines#371

Open
tamang29 wants to merge 6 commits intomainfrom
test/helper-lines-2
Open

feature: Helper lines#371
tamang29 wants to merge 6 commits intomainfrom
test/helper-lines-2

Conversation

@tamang29
Copy link
Contributor

@tamang29 tamang29 commented Jan 21, 2026

Checklist

  • I linked PR with a related issue
  • I added multiple screenshots/screencasts of my UI changes

Motivation and Context

This PR completes #360

Description

Add vertical and horizontal helper lines to provide visual assistance while creating a diagram.

Steps for Testing

  1. Create a new diagram.
  2. Drag and drop any two elements.
  3. Drag an element and hover next to the other elements.
  4. Check if helper lines are visually there and correctly implemented.

Screenshots

Screenshot 2026-01-21 at 19 37 24 Screenshot 2026-01-21 at 19 37 48

@tamang29 tamang29 linked an issue Jan 21, 2026 that may be closed by this pull request
@tamang29 tamang29 self-assigned this Jan 21, 2026
@tamang29 tamang29 moved this to Backlog in Apollon2 Feb 3, 2026
@tamang29 tamang29 added this to Apollon2 Feb 3, 2026
@tamang29 tamang29 moved this from Backlog to Ready in Apollon2 Feb 3, 2026
@tamang29 tamang29 moved this from Ready to In progress in Apollon2 Feb 3, 2026
@tamang29 tamang29 moved this from In progress to In review in Apollon2 Feb 3, 2026
@tamang29 tamang29 marked this pull request as ready for review February 4, 2026 12:29
@tamang29 tamang29 added good first issue Good for newcomers enhancement New feature or request and removed good first issue Good for newcomers labels Feb 6,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

enhancement New feature or request

Projects

Status: In review

Development

Successfully merging this pull request may close these issues.

Feature: Helper Alignment

1 participant